IXDD408PI Low-Side Gate Driver IC Equivalent & Substitute Parts
Part Overview
The IXDD408PI is a low-side gate driver IC manufactured by IXYS, designed for driving IGBT, N-Channel, and P-Channel MOSFET devices in power management applications. This component operates with a non-inverting input configuration and is packaged in an 8-DIP through-hole format. The IXDD408PI is classified as obsolete, making identification of compatible substitute parts essential for ongoing system support and new design implementations where this device is specified.

Key Parameters
| Parameter | Value |
|---|---|
| Manufacturer Part Number | IXDD408PI |
| Manufacturer | IXYS |
| Category | Power Management (PMIC) |
| Description | IC GATE DRVR LOW-SIDE 8DIP |
| Driven Configuration | Low-Side |
| Channel Type | Single |
| Number of Drivers | 1 |
| Gate Type | IGBT, N-Channel, P-Channel MOSFET |
| Voltage - Supply | 4.5V ~ 25V |
| Logic Voltage - VIL, VIH | 0.8V, 4.6V |
| Current - Peak Output (Source, Sink) | 8A, 8A |
| Input Type | Non-Inverting |
| Rise / Fall Time (Typ) | 14ns, 15ns |
| Operating Temperature | -40°C ~ 150°C (TJ) |
| Package / Case | 8-DIP (0.300", 7.62mm) |
| Mounting Type | Through Hole |
| Product Status | Obsolete |

Parameter Comparison
| Parameter | IXDD408PI (Main Part) | IXDD609PI (Substitute) | Compatibility |
|---|---|---|---|
| Manufacturer Part Number | IXDD408PI | IXDD609PI | Different part numbers |
| Manufacturer | IXYS | IXYS Integrated Circuits Division | Same manufacturer family |
| Driven Configuration | Low-Side | Low-Side | Match |
| Channel Type | Single | Single | Match |
| Number of Drivers | 1 | 1 | Match |
| Gate Type | IGBT, N-Channel, P-Channel MOSFET | IGBT, N-Channel, P-Channel MOSFET | Match |
| Voltage - Supply | 4.5V ~ 25V | 4.5V ~ 35V | Substitute exceeds specification |
| Logic Voltage - VIL, VIH | 0.8V, 4.6V | 0.8V, 3V | VIL matches; VIH is more permissive |
| Current - Peak Output (Source, Sink) | 8A, 8A | 9A, 9A | Substitute exceeds specification |
| Input Type | Non-Inverting | Non-Inverting | Match |
| Rise / Fall Time (Typ) | 14ns, 15ns | 22ns, 15ns | Rise time is slower; fall time matches |
| Operating Temperature | -40°C ~ 150°C (TJ) | -55°C ~ 150°C (TJ) | Substitute exceeds specification |
| Package / Case | 8-DIP (0.300", 7.62mm) | 8-DIP (0.300", 7.62mm) | Match |
| Mounting Type | Through Hole | Through Hole | Match |
| Product Status | Obsolete | Active | Substitute is currently active |

Q: What are the key differences between these two parts?
A: The IXDD609PI offers extended supply voltage range (35V maximum versus 25V), higher peak output current (9A versus 8A), and broader operating temperature range (-55°C to 150°C versus -40°C to 150°C). Rise time is slightly slower (22ns versus 14ns), while fall time remains identical at 15ns.
